    The Doors... update

    I have now been working on these doors for well over 5 months! Time surely flies, but the progress is painfully slow. Even with so much work, the car looks pretty much the same for the last year.

     

    The doors required a lot of work as I pretty much build them from scratch. The only part I reused was the outside skin. I had to build new hinges, window frame, window winder, door lock, door striker, door hinge supports, side impact bar, interior door cover and solenoid. The item that took the longest was the door frame as I had to re-enforce it and ensure that there are no gaps between the door and the new door rubber.

     

    The gaps in some places were so wide that you could stick your finger in them. I t took many layers of fibreglass to build up the required thickness. Body putty on doors is a big no-no as it would crumble away when the doors flex.

     

    While I am now waiting for John Botha to build the rear suspension for me, I will use this time to finish off the doors to the point that they are perfectly functional and only require paint! Maybe, just maybe I will fetch the fibreglass nose and put that onto the car in the meanwhile as well… This should make it seem like there is some more progress…
